Three Strands of Science

Within the Australian Curriculum studying science is divided into three key strands of study:

  • Understanding the principles, theories and laws of biology, chemistry, physics, and earth and space science;
  • Appreciating the advances within the field of science, and
  • Learning how to actually do inquiries in science, by posing questions, collecting and extracting data and information, and completing science investigations.

Together these offer a robust and comprehensive study of science from the beginning years of school up to the final years of high school. Nature Study First Lessons For Little Scholars

Direct contact with nature and teaching a child to notice what is going on around them is a deliberate activity that can be worked into the fabric of your homeschool routine. Nature study, nature walks and backyard science observations are to be encouraged. Think of these activities as part of your science lesson not as optional extras.

“In science, or rather, nature study, we attach great importance to recognition, believing that the power to recognise and name a plant or stone or constellation involves classification and includes a good deal of knowledge…The teachers are careful not to make these nature walks an opportunity for scientific instruction, as we wish the children’s attention to be given to observation with very little direction. In this way they lay up that store of ‘common information’ which Huxley considered should precede science teaching; and, what is much more important, they learn to know and delight in natural objects as in the familiar faces of friends.”Charlotte Mason Series Volume 4, p.237
